你查询的IP:[202.127.23.29]  地理位置:中国–上海–上海中国科学院上海微系统与信息技术研究所

最新查询119.176.161.231 116.69.10.151 125.210.49.173 116.70.206.192 121.204.63.72 211.64.202.72 159.226.40.29 121.68.203.234 59.64.132.223 202.127.23.29 114.80.180.138 121.55.120.24 121.4.30.62 125.213.184.190 117.75.216.225 203.175.192.232 119.108.174.170 203.190.96.210 119.42.224.8 118.212.129.38 122.136.228.80 123.101.48.187 222.248.11.161 58.100.145.29 202.127.208.32 118.80.145.253 202.14.238.183 121.58.144.229 119.80.102.73 121.59.195.30 118.66.163.137